The Pillsbury VX7000 and VX9000 Bread Machines are innovative and user-friendly appliances designed to simplify the process of baking homemade bread. These machines are part of Pillsbury's Virtuoso series, which is renowned for its advanced features and consistent bread quality.
The VX7000 bread machine is a compact yet powerful device, perfect for small to medium-sized families. It boasts a 1.5-pound capacity, allowing you to bake a variety of bread types, including traditional white, whole grain, and gluten-free loaves. The machine features 13 pre-programmed settings, including basic, French, sweet, rapid, and dough, ensuring a wide range of baking options to suit your taste preferences. The VX7000 also includes a 15-hour delay timer, allowing you to set up your bread to bake at a later time, perfect for those early morning or late-night cravings.
The VX9000, on the other hand, is a larger capacity machine, capable of baking up to 2-pound loaves. It offers the same 13 pre-programmed settings as the VX7000, making it equally versatile. This model includes a unique Gluten-Free setting, ensuring optimal results for those with gluten intolerance. The VX9000 also features a 24-hour delay timer, providing even more flexibility in your baking schedule.
Both the VX7000 and VX9000 include a large viewing window, allowing you to monitor the baking process. They also feature a removable and non-stick bread pan, making cleanup a breeze. The machines come with a measuring spoon and a recipe booklet, providing you with a variety of bread recipes to try.
Both machines are equipped with Pillsbury's exclusive Crust Control, allowing you to choose between light, medium, and dark crust settings. The VX7000 and VX9000 also include a 15-minute keep-warm function, ensuring your bread stays fresh and warm until it's time to serve.
